Credit breakage is the revenue a vendor keeps from credits a customer bought but never consumed. The customer prepaid for capacity, the capacity expired or was forfeited under no-refund terms, and the vendor recognized the money without running the LLM inference behind it. Every prepaid model produces some breakage; gift cards are built on it. Credit-based AI software pricing manufactures it structurally, through contract terms that rarely appear on the pricing page.
The seller-side verdict belongs up front: breakage is brittle revenue. It books today and gets clawed back at renewal, because procurement arrives holding the consumption report.
What Credit Breakage Is (and Where It Hides on the Pricing Page)
A credit is a surrogate unit: a vendor-defined billing unit that folds several underlying value metrics into one number, with vendor-controlled conversion ratios between them. As we covered in what a credit in AI pricing actually is, the conversion table is the vendor’s margin lever. Re-rating it at renewal is the subtle setting of the lever. Breakage is the bluntest: the vendor keeps the entire balance and delivers nothing against it.
The economics never appear where the buying decision happens. Pricing pages publish the credit allocation per plan and the price per pack; expiration windows, reset schedules, refund treatment, and minimum purchase sizes live in terms-of-service documents and billing FAQs. A vendor that expected these terms to survive an informed renewal conversation would publish them next to the list price.
The Four Mechanics of AI Credit Expiration and Breakage
Breakage requires no single aggressive term; it accumulates from four mechanics that compound quietly.
Expiration windows
Purchased credits carry a shelf life; promotional credits carry a shorter one. GitHub’s promotional credit top-ups for Business and Enterprise Copilot plans expire on September 1, 2026, when allotments return to standard levels. At least one major platform expires purchased credit packs a year after purchase. The industry’s standing defense is accounting: credits must eventually expire or the deferred revenue never resolves. The defense does not survive contact with the accounting. Revenue recognition handles balances that never expire, recognizing expected breakage in proportion to redemptions, or when redemption becomes remote; gift cards resolve this way every day. Whether an expiration boundary exists at all is a commercial choice.
Monthly resets with no rollover
The allowance version of the same mechanic. Credits allocate monthly and vanish monthly; one AI vendor’s published terms grant a one-month rollover, so unused credits expire at the end of the following billing period, the same forfeiture on a short delay. Because usage is skewed, a monthly reset guarantees forfeiture for the light months every real customer has. The vendor prices the allowance as if consumption were level. Consumption metrics never are: usage swings month to month in ways count metrics like users, sites, or locations do not. A level allowance wrapped around a variable metric manufactures forfeiture by design.
No-refund terms
The backstop that converts forfeiture into recognized revenue. The same published terms state that no refunds are issued for unused or expired credits on any plan. No-refund language is close to universal in credit-based AI pricing, and it separates breakage from float: without it, unspent credits are a liability the customer can unwind; with it, they are margin the moment the window closes.
Minimum purchase blocks sized above consumption
The quietest of the four. Packs and allowances are sized on average usage, and averages in skewed distributions describe nobody: a pack sized for the mean customer is oversized for most, so the forfeiture is designed in before the first credit is spent. Heavy users hit overage; light users fund the breakage pool. A pack size that looks like a packaging convenience is doing undisclosed pricing work.
Two billing platforms serving this market have named breakage outright as a built-in consequence of prepaid credit models, a signal that the terms have hardened into a category norm, not an edge case.

Why Breakage Is Brittle Revenue
Breakage looks like margin in the quarter it books. It behaves differently across the customer lifecycle, in two ways.
The first is the renewal clawback. Procurement pulls the consumption report before renewal, and a forfeiture line is one it will not miss: capacity paid for and never delivered, quantified to the credit. The predictable outcome is a harder renewal that hands back the forfeited value one way or another. That concession is not sales reps giving ground; it is the cost of an architecture gap, because a commitment sized above consumption is a licensing-model defect, and no negotiation posture fixes a defect.
The second costs more than the clawback, and it is a pattern we have watched play out in client engagements: the customer who saw credits expire in March starts rationing in April, and the product’s surface area shrinks to the workflows someone can pre-justify. We have written about how variable pricing suppresses the exploration vendors need while AI use cases are still being discovered, and what happens when rationing hardens into a token diet. Breakage is the sharpest trigger because the customer is watching money already spent evaporate. A pricing model that trains customers to use the product less, in the exact phase when the vendor needs usage to prove value, works against its own expansion revenue.
Breakage revenue does not recur, and it damages both the renewal and the adoption curve: booked once, paid for twice.
The Architecture That Replaces Breakage
Replacing breakage means sizing and terms that keep the commitment connected to consumption, which protects the renewal instead of mortgaging it. These are licensing-model decisions: the value metric and the terms wrapped around it (expiration windows, rollover, refund treatment, purchase sizing) sit ahead of packaging and ahead of the pricing model.
The test is the consumption report. Put your own terms next to the report your customer’s procurement team will pull before renewal. Every line that reads as capacity paid for and never delivered is funding next year’s discount. An architecture that survives the report has three properties, and each is a design outcome, not a clause to copy: commitments sized against what customers actually consume rather than what makes the deal look bigger; one coherent term length rather than an annual commitment with monthly confiscation running inside it; and overrun treatment that does not punish the customer for succeeding with the product.
Getting those properties into an order form is where the real work lives, because each one interacts with the value metric, the conversion table, and the Customer Group it applies to. The direction, though, is not ambiguous: the margin story moves from forfeiture, which procurement can see and attack, to a well-chosen value metric and a defensible conversion table, both far harder to negotiate against.
